Mudjacking Process Overview

Restoring sunken or uneven concrete surfaces often involves the mudjacking process, a highly effective technique for leveling. This method entails drilling small holes into the affected concrete slab and injecting a mixture of water, soil, and cement beneath it. As the material is pumped in, it fills voids and raises the slab to its original position. Mudjacking is preferred for its affordability and efficiency, enabling rapid repairs with little disruption. It is particularly useful for patios, driveways, and sidewalks, where uneven surfaces can pose safety hazards. By rebuilding structural integrity and boosting visual appeal, mudjacking not only maximizes the usability of concrete surfaces but also increases their durability, making it a preferred solution among homeowners and contractors alike.

Polyurethane Injection Benefits

Polyurethane injection stands out as a contemporary method for correcting irregular concrete slabs, providing significant benefits compared to traditional methods like mudjacking. This technique involves injecting a lightweight polyurethane foam beneath the concrete, which grows to fill empty spaces, effectively lifting the slab. A notable benefit is its fast curing period, often allowing for use within hours, minimizing disruption. Furthermore, polyurethane foam offers strong water resistance, reducing the risk of future settling. The application process is equally less intrusive, necessitating minimal drilling holes and leading to less damage to the surrounding area. Moreover, polyurethane's lightweight nature prevents additional stress on the underlying soil, ensuring long-lasting results for various concrete structures. In summary, polyurethane injection delivers an efficient, reliable, and effective solution for concrete leveling.

Self-Leveling Compound Treatment

Obtaining a seamless, uniform surface with a self-leveling compound necessitates careful preparation and application techniques. Initially, the underlying concrete surface must be cleaned thoroughly to eliminate debris, dust, and grease. Upon verifying the surface is dry, any cracks should be sealed and primed to improve overall adhesion. Blending the self-leveling compound according to the manufacturer's specifications is critical; correct consistency ensures proper flow. Dispensing the compound in a continuous manner and using a gauge rake can help distribute it evenly. It is crucial to work quickly, as self-leveling compounds cure fast. Lastly, permitting the compound to fully harden before applying any flooring material guarantees a durable and flawless foundation.

How to Determine When Concrete Leveling Is Needed

Uneven concrete areas can appear in a number of ways, signaling the need for leveling. Residents may detect cracks, separations, or shifting in driveways, sidewalks, or outdoor patio areas. Standing water collecting in certain spots instead of draining properly is a telltale sign of an underlying problem. Furthermore, raised concrete slabs can create dangerous trip hazards, presenting safety concerns for both residents and visitors.

In basement or garage areas, uneven flooring can cause issues with installed fixtures or appliances, compromising their functionality. Checking for visible indicators, such as sloped surfaces or separation between slabs, is essential. Additionally, doors and windows could stick or be unable to close properly because of foundation movement.

Periodic inspections of outdoor and indoor concrete can aid in recognizing these red flags at an early stage. Tackling these problems without delay guarantees lasting structural stability and enhances the general safety and aesthetic appeal of the property.

Types Of Leveling Methods

When deciding on a leveling approach, it is essential to assess the particular requirements of the task, as numerous approaches offer unique benefits and drawbacks. Popular techniques include mud jacking, where a cement mixture is forced under slabs to elevate them, and polyurethane foam injection, which offers a lightweight, fast-setting alternative. Additionally, grinding eliminates high points to produce a flat surface, while screeding is used for fresh concrete to guarantee an even finish. Each method varies in cost, time efficiency, and suitability for different types of surface issues. In the end, selecting the most suitable leveling technique depends on factors like the severity of the issue, surrounding conditions, and the expected durability of the fix, ensuring optimal outcomes for any concrete leveling endeavor.

What to Do After Leveling Your Concrete Surface

Once a concrete surface has been leveled, the following steps are critical for ensuring durability and aesthetics. The first priority is to provide proper curing time. In most cases, this duration extends from 24 hours to a few days, according to the leveling compound that was utilized. Throughout this period, maintaining moisture on the surface helps avoid cracking and improves strength.

Once cured, applying a sealant to the surface is advisable to protect against stains, moisture, and wear. A high-quality concrete sealer can extend the lifespan of the surface. Furthermore, applying a finish, such as paint or epoxy, can enhance the appearance and functionality of the concrete.

Regular maintenance, including cleaning and inspections, is critical to identify and address any potential issues early. In addition, keeping heavy traffic off the newly leveled surface for a week or longer can help preserve its stability, guaranteeing that the outcomes of the leveling process stay reliable for years ahead.

What Are the Costs Associated With Concrete Leveling?

Expenses for concrete leveling commonly range from $2 to $10 per square foot, depending on factors like the extent of the damage, materials utilized, and regional labor costs. Additional expenses may arise from preliminary work or rental equipment costs.
